Traditional Dance in West Kalimantan
General classification :
A traditional dance is dance which has been developed within a traditional community, rather than being created by a choreographer or teacher. Steps and patterns are passed on from one generation to another, gradually undergoing change. Many folk dances have their origins in ritual—fertility, marriage, religious, or war—and express the character of the community who dance them.
Description:
There are three dominant tribes in West Kalimantan : Malay, Dayak, Chinese. They have their own traditional dance.
Malay traditional dances usually display on important traditional events, such as Circle of Life Ceremony. Tolak Bala ceremony, Coronation Ceremony, Religious ceremony. Harvest Ceremony. That occur each year. Dayak usually display their traditional dances in important traditional events, such as: Gawai Dayak, Bagantar etc…Chinese tribes usually display their traditional dances, in important traditional events, such as: weddings, gong-xi-fat-choi, Cap-Go-Meh etc..
In Malay there are lots of meanings of their traditional dances, that is : a social dance in society, the media said the happiness in the association (Zapin Malay), tell the royal stories, and stories about the religion of Islam (Jepin Gentle). In Dayak also have meanings, there are some meaning in the traditional Dayak dances : dance which describe the movement of people planting rice (dance gantar), tells a hero from Dayak Kenyah to fight enemies (Kancet Papatai Dance / Dance War). In chinese traditional dances, they also have a meanings there are : use the dance as entertainment for the king (north barong sai), a ceremony to remove the evil spirit and dedicated as a ritual to invite good luck (south barong sai).
The tools are needed for malay to perform their traditional dance : coconut shell, fan, Tembung, and scarves,etc..The tools are needed for dayak to perform their traditional dance : war equipment (Mandau), stick, mask,etc..The tools are needed for Chinese to perform their traditional : Barong sai and Liong, sword, fan, lance, lanterns, etc..
